Issue #11: daemonize after opening listen port.
The listen port should be opened before daemonizing otherwise if opening the port fails, the user will get no feedback. The only complication was that the listen socket needs to not be closed as part of daemonizing. Thanks to http://github.com/rickr for finding it.
